Definitions
Noun
1

a meeting of peers for discussion and exchange of views

"a roundtable on the future of computing"

2

(legend) the circular table for King Arthur and his knights

3

A conference at which participants of similar status discuss and exchange views.

Proper Noun
1

King Arthur's table in the Arthurian legend, around which he and his knights congregate, all having equal status since the table has no head.
